Output 6e12d143c6a1816544604c705ae2f94390108fd56d51242c3417a2e8aac23f5f:5

value
293525446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7c28a93fd5fa8fa9e5115c61d33e0d8df9f8399 OP_EQUAL
address
3KuFSgjjcxvMcUAyj5MN525d9YkzcW4eob
transaction
6e12d143c6a1816544604c705ae2f94390108fd56d51242c3417a2e8aac23f5f
confirmations
445898
spent
true